Behind every click, swipe, and interaction is a human emotion. Users don't simply evaluate products based on functionality—they remember how those products made them feel. Whether it's confidence, excitement, trust, or frustration, emotion plays a significant role in shaping digital experiences and influencing long-term engagement.


The Human Side of User Experience


Design has always been about communication, but emotional design takes it one step further by considering how users feel throughout their journey. Visual hierarchy, typography, color, motion, and micro-interactions all contribute to an emotional response that can strengthen or weaken the overall experience.
When users feel comfortable and understood, they're more likely to trust the product and continue exploring.


Pros of emotion-driven design:

  • Builds stronger user trust and loyalty

  • Creates memorable and engaging experiences

  • Encourages deeper connections with the brand


Cons:

  • Emotional responses vary between audiences

  • Overly dramatic visuals can distract from usability

  • Requires continuous user research and testing

Creating Experiences That Feel Natural


Emotional design isn't about adding decoration—it's about reducing anxiety and increasing confidence. Clear feedback, thoughtful animations, accessible layouts, and intuitive navigation help users feel in control throughout their journey.


Successful products anticipate user needs and eliminate uncertainty before it becomes frustration, creating interactions that feel effortless rather than mechanical.


Pros of emotionally intelligent UX:

  • Improves user satisfaction and retention

  • Makes complex tasks feel simpler

  • Strengthens brand personality and credibility

  • Encourages positive word-of-mouth experiences


Cons:

  • Requires balancing emotion with functionality

  • Design decisions must be validated through research

  • Maintaining consistency across platforms can be challenging

Where Creativity Wins

Empathy is the foundation of emotional UX. Understanding user motivations, challenges, and expectations allows designers to create solutions that genuinely improve experiences instead of simply adding features.

Design for clarity before creativity

Use visual feedback to build confidence

Create accessible experiences for diverse audiences

Test designs with real users to understand emotional impact

Final Thoughts

Emotion is not separate from user experience—it is an essential part of it. Products that inspire trust, reduce friction, and create positive moments leave lasting impressions that extend far beyond a single session.

Design with empathy to create stronger human connections.

Focus on experiences that users will remember, not just interfaces they can navigate.

At the end of the day, exceptional UX isn't defined by pixels or features alone—it's defined by the feelings that keep users coming back.
